Soil sampling device convenient to fix
Technical Field
The utility model relates to a soil sampling technical field especially relates to a convenient fixed soil sampling device.
Background
Soil remediation is a technical measure for restoring the normal function of contaminated soil, and the soil to be remedied needs to be sampled and detected firstly in the soil remediation process.
When the tradition was taken a sample to soil, mostly all adopted ordinary manual sampler to carry out artifical sample, sampling efficiency is lower, and the sample is very hard, has increased sample personnel's work burden, has brought very big inconvenience for soil repair work. And some current soil sampling device's function is comparatively single, can not satisfy actual user demand.

Detailed Description

Referring to fig. 1, a convenient fixed soil sampling device, includes two backup pads 1, and two backup pads 1 are vertical setting, and the top of two backup pads 1 is connected with roof 7 that the level set up, and both sides are equallyd divide and are do not connected with connecting plate 2 around two backup pads 1.

The two limiting rods 4 have a good supporting and limiting effect on the movable plate 5, so that the movable plate 5 can stably move back and forth in the vertical direction. The movable sleeve 8 is connected with a rotation driving mechanism.
The rotation driving mechanism comprises a driving motor 10 arranged on the movable plate 5, a second gear 11 horizontally arranged is arranged on an output shaft of the driving motor 10, a first gear 9 horizontally arranged is fixedly sleeved outside the movable sleeve 8, and the first gear 9 is meshed with the second gear 11. The driving motor 10 can drive the movable sleeve 8 to rotate continuously through the second gear 11 and the first gear 9.
The bottom of the movable sleeve 8 is connected with a drill bit 15 through a vertically arranged helical blade 14, and a vertically arranged sampling tube 12 is inserted into the movable sleeve 8. The bottom of sampling tube 12 is for opening the setting, and the top of sampling tube 12 is for closing the setting, leaves the clearance between the bottom surface of sampling tube 12 and the top surface of drill bit 15, is convenient for soil to get into in the sampling tube 12. The helical blade 14, the drill 15 and the sampling tube 12 as a whole can be continuously rotated by the driving motor 10. The top of the sampling tube 12 is connected with the movable sleeve 8 through the positioning bolt 13 and the nut, and the movable sleeve 8 and the sampling tube 12 are both provided with through holes matched and connected with the positioning bolt 13, so that the sampling tube 12 can be conveniently mounted and dismounted. The drilling is carried out through the helical blade 14 and the drill bit 15, the helical blade 14 blocks the soil less, and broken soil generated in the drilling process is convenient to enter the sampling tube 12 more quickly, so that the sampling is convenient to carry out.
The outer surface of the sampling tube 12 is provided with a scale which facilitates viewing of the depth of descent of the sampling tube 12 during sampling. The sampling tube 12 is provided as a transparent plastic tube so that the sampling tube 12 can be easily seen from the inside of the sampling tube.
The top plate 7 is connected with a vertically arranged screw rod 6 in a threaded manner, the top end of the screw rod 6 is connected with an operating panel 17, the bottom end of the screw rod 6 is inserted into the movable plate 5, two limiting blocks 16 are installed at the bottom end of the screw rod 6 at intervals, and the two limiting blocks 16 are respectively located on the upper side and the lower side of the movable plate 5. When sampling, the screw 6 can be screwed to adjust the positions of the helical blade 14, the drill 15 and the sampling tube 12, so that the maximum sampling depth can be conveniently adjusted, and the sampling device is flexible.
During sampling, the screw rod 6 can be screwed downwards through the operation panel 17, the screw rod 6 can drive the movable plate 5 to move downwards, namely the helical blade 14, the drill bit 15 and the sampling tube 12 are driven to move downwards, the helical blade 14 and the drill bit 15 can drill the soil under the drive of the driving motor 10, and the broken soil generated during drilling can enter the sampling tube 12 through the bottom end thereof; after the sampling is finished, the screw rod 6 can be screwed upwards through the operating panel 17, the helical blade 14, the drill bit 15 and the sampling tube 12 are integrally pulled out of the soil, the sampling tube 12 is detached from the movable sleeve 8, and the sample soil in the sampling tube 12 is taken out.
